## Deployment

Textgate's encoding sniffer runs as a sidecar next to the upload service. Deploy both together; the sniffer inspects the first 64 KB of each uploaded text file and tags it before storage. Mismatched tags block ingestion, so keep the confidence threshold sane. The sidecar reads its runtime settings from the values below.

deployment values, yafop-fahap:
[lamwyn]
team = silath
access_code = ac_166fb2
host = lamwyn.orvexgrid.example
port = 9300
owner = pelael.praius
peer = istiel.zarqeldyn.corp

Subject: Job queue cut-over complete

New folks: the homegrown Taskmill queue is retired as of last night. All workers now run on Conveyly. Old queue tables are read-only for thirty days, then dropped. Don't deploy anything referencing the Taskmill client; it will fail CI. Retries and dead-lettering behave differently now, so read the docs. Current Conveyly settings for our service follow.

service settings:
ralael:
  pin: 7453
  tenant: zorath
  seal: seal_087806e4
  metrics_host: metrics.ralael.paliqworks.example
  standby_team: fraath
  escalation: praok-istiel
  nonce: 10e083

Welcome to the Lanternbox kiosk team. Our watchdog process, Perchkeeper, monitors the kiosk UI and restarts it if the heartbeat stops for more than 20 seconds. Release managers should verify the watchdog version matches the app release train before signing off; mismatches have caused silent restart loops in the Dundry pilot stores. Perchkeeper's configuration ships as a plain environment file baked into the image at build time. When preparing that file, add the watchdog's reporting credential directly beneath this paragraph.

secret setting of tajof-bahif: COURIER_KEY3=65d